Try free ✕ Free ways to track all your passwords Managers let you store unique, strong passwords for different sites and use industry-standard encryption to keep them safe. Password managers - Operating as an online storage locker for all of your passwords, this option means that you only have to remember one password to access the rest.

Keychain - Mac’s Keychain Access password management software is protected by 256-bit AES encryption (iCloud, by comparison, is only encrypted with a minimum of 128-bit AES), making it a decent option to store and access passwords across your Apple devices.
